Lionel Messi becomes first player to miss two penalties in a single World Cup

Lionel Messi missed two penalty kicks during the 2026 FIFA World Cup, becoming the first player to fail twice in one tournament. Both misses came in group‑stage matches – first against Austria and later against Egypt, where Egyptian goalkeeper Mostafa Shobeir saved the shot.

The setbacks raise Messi’s total World Cup penalty misses to four, overtaking the previous record held by Asamoah Gyan. Despite the missed opportunities, Messi has scored 20 World Cup goals, surpassing Miroslav Klose to become the competition’s all‑time top scorer and remains a central figure in Argentina’s campaign.
